Technical Specifications
|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Dimensions | Diameter 11″ / 28cm × Height 5.1″ / 13cm |
| Materials | Metal shade, natural wood accent, glass globe |
| Light Source | LED bulb or vintage Edison bulb (G9 base) |
| Bulb Base Type | G9 |
| Voltage | AC 110-240V (universal compatibility) |
| Installation Type | Ceiling-mounted pendant |
| Environment Rating | Indoor use |
| Wire Length | 150cm / 59″ (can be extended upon request) |
| Finish Options | Black & Walnut, White & Walnut |
| Control Method | Standard wall switch compatible (switch not included) |
| Certifications | Compatible with North America, Europe, Saudi Arabia, Australia electrical standards |
Installation & Maintenance
Installation: The Far features a straightforward ceiling-mount design compatible with standard electrical boxes and wiring. The adjustable 150cm wire accommodates various ceiling heights—higher ceilings or specific drop preferences can be accommodated with extended wire upon request. We recommend professional installation to ensure proper electrical safety and secure mounting.
Bulb Selection: Choose between energy-efficient LED bulbs for modern convenience or warm-toned Edison bulbs (G9) for enhanced mid-century authenticity. Dimmer compatibility depends on your chosen bulb type—LED bulbs require compatible dimmers.
Care & Cleaning: Dust the metal shade regularly with a soft cloth. The wood accent can be gently cleaned with a slightly damp microfiber cloth. The glass globe may be carefully wiped to remove dust and maintain light diffusion clarity.
